Vichy Launches Innovative Longevity-Focused Skincare and Haircare Products at EADV 2025
Vichy Unveils Groundbreaking Longevity Products at EADV 2025
Paris, September 17, 2025 — At the European Academy of Dermatology and Venereology (EADV) Congress, Vichy, a leading brand under L’Oréal, introduced two innovative products aimed at redefining beauty through longevity science. The symposium, titled “Ageing Science in the Era of Longevity,” showcased Vichy’s commitment to advancing skincare and haircare solutions that prioritize health and vitality.
Revolutionary Products for Youthful Skin and Hair
Vichy’s latest offerings include the Neovadiol Longevity Revolumizing Cream and the Dercos Aminexil Clinical REGEN Booster. The Neovadiol cream is designed to enhance youthful skin tissue by an impressive 31% and restore up to 42% of skin volume, making it a game-changer for those over 60. Backed by over 20 years of research and more than 100 scientific studies, this cream aims to rejuvenate mature skin effectively.
On the haircare front, the Dercos REGEN Booster promises to combat hair loss with remarkable efficacy, adding an estimated 14,000 new hairs in just 12 weeks. Utilizing the Aminexil Longevity Actives Complex, this serum targets hair follicles directly, halting loss while stimulating new growth.

Insights from the Experts
In an exclusive interview, Chauvière elaborated on the innovative technologies behind these products. The Neovadiol cream features Longevisia Technology, which includes Proxylane for skin structure reinforcement, a NAD+ Booster for cellular repair, and Senevisium, derived from Ginkgo Biloba, to revitalize aging cells. Meanwhile, the Dercos REGEN Booster employs a dynamic trio of ingredients that not only prevent hair loss but also promote new growth.
“Healthy hair starts with a healthy scalp,” Chauvière noted, highlighting the interconnectedness of skin and hair health. “Our new Dercos REGEN Booster is a new paradigm in anti-hair loss treatments.”
